Mens Mountain Bike Helmet: A Simplified Overview

Mens mountain bike helmets are specially designed helmets that provide protection to riders from head injuries while riding on rough and uneven terrains. These helmets are made from durable and lightweight materials such as polycarbonate, foam, and carbon fiber that ensure maximum safety and comfort.

Apart from providing protection, these helmets also come with several features such as adjustable straps, ventilation systems, and visors that improve the riding experience. Additionally, some helmets come with safety certifications such as CPSC, ASTM, and EN that ensure they meet the necessary safety standards. Size and fit

When it comes to purchasing a mountain bike helmet, size and fit are both essential factors to consider. A helmet that is too small or too large can compromise its ability to offer adequate protection. A helmet that is too small will not cover the entire head, while a helmet that is too large may slip off during an accident or fail to protect the head entirely. In addition, wearing a poorly fitting helmet can be uncomfortable and often leads to headaches, which can distract you from your bike ride.

Therefore, when buying a men’s mountain bike helmet, it’s important to ensure that the helmet is the right size for your head and fits snugly around your skull. The most effective way to ensure the perfect fit is to try on different sizes and models in-store or measure your head and use the sizing charts provided by the manufacturer. Chin strap and buckle

Chin strap and buckle are important factors to consider before buying a men’s mountain bike helmet. The chin strap plays a crucial role in keeping the helmet secure on your head and preventing it from slipping or moving in the event of a fall or crash. A well-designed chin strap will not only provide a secure fit but will also be comfortable to wear for extended periods of time. It is important to ensure that the chin strap is adjustable for a customized fit.

Likewise, the buckle is an important feature that must be considered before buying a mountain bike helmet. The buckle connects the chin strap and fastens the helmet securely in place. A reliable buckle should be easy to use and release quickly in an emergency situation. A buckle that is difficult to fasten or releases unexpectedly can be dangerous and compromise the protection provided by the helmet. Safety certifications

Safety certifications are important when buying a men’s mountain bike helmet as they ensure that the helmet has been tested and certified to meet certain safety standards. These standards vary by country or region, but commonly include testing for impact resistance, retention system strength, and penetration resistance. Certified helmets typically carry a sticker or label indicating their certified status, providing assurance to the buyer that the helmet has passed these tests and should provide a certain level of protection in the event of an accident.

Choosing a helmet with a safety certification is therefore crucial for ensuring the safety of the wearer. While cheaper helmets may look similar on the outside, they may not have undergone the same rigorous testing as certified helmets, meaning that they may not provide the same level of protection. How do I choose the right size for my men’s mountain bike helmet?

Choosing the right size for a men’s mountain bike helmet can be crucial for ensuring maximum protection and comfort while riding. To determine the right size, you should first measure the circumference of your head using a tape measure.

Once you have the measurement, consult the helmet manufacturer’s sizing chart to find the proper size. It’s important to note that different brands may have varying sizing charts, so always refer to the specific manufacturer’s chart. Additionally, it’s recommended to try on the helmet to ensure a proper and secure fit, with no gaps between the helmet and your head, and no discomfort or pressure points.

Can I use a MTB helmet for road cycling, or vice versa?

Technically, you can use a mountain bike helmet for road cycling or a road cycling helmet for mountain biking. However, there are some differences in the design and features of these helmets that make them more suitable for their intended use. For example, a mountain bike helmet typically has more coverage around the back and sides of the head to protect against impacts from rocks, trees, or other obstacles on the trail, while a road cycling helmet is designed to be more aerodynamic for faster speeds on a smooth surface.

In addition, the ventilation systems may be different between the two types of helmets. A mountain bike helmet typically has more vents to allow for better airflow during a hot and sweaty ride, while a road cycling helmet may have fewer vents to reduce wind resistance and improve aerodynamics. Ultimately, it is important to choose a helmet that fits well and provides adequate protection for your specific type of cycling.
